drop_duplicates pandasstarkey ranch development
Written by on July 7, 2022
Determines which duplicates to keep. The default value of None will consider all columns. Conclusiones. First line gives a boolean array that marks if a row is duplicated or not. This is much easier in pandas now with drop_duplicates and the keep parameter. 600), Moderation strike: Results of negotiations, Our Design Vision for Stack Overflow and the Stack Exchange network, Temporary policy: Generative AI (e.g., ChatGPT) is banned, Call for volunteer reviewers for an updated search experience: OverflowAI Search, Discussions experiment launching on NLP Collective, drop duplicates in Python Pandas DataFrame not removing duplicates, Python PANDAS df.duplicated and df.drop_duplicated not finding all duplicates, I can't figure out why I can't remove duplicates from a Pandas df. duplicates Working on improving health and education, reducing inequality, and spurring economic growth? What are the long metal things in stores that hold products that hang from them? 3 Answers. How to Drop Duplicate Columns in Pandas DataFrames. sale_date,price,latitude,longitude Wed May 21 00:00:00 EDT 2008,141000,38.423251,-121.444489 Wed May 21 00:00:00 EDT 2008,146250,38.48742. drop duplicate So setting keep to False will give you desired answer. Pandas. duplicate pandas We can use the following syntax to do so: Notice that the item column had multiple rows with apple and mango as values. The duplicates in df are not removed. What Does St. Francis de Sales Mean by "Sounding Periods" in Sermons? Find duplicates in dataframe and keep only the highest ones. It needs some data manipulation before dropping duplicates. Syntax: DataFrame.drop_duplicates(subset=None, keep=first, inplace=False). WebMethod to handle dropping duplicates: first : Drop duplicates except for the first occurrence. Thank you for your valuable feedback! Imgenes: Pixabay (ulleo) How to make a vessel appear half filled with stones. Example. WebDataFrame.drop(labels=None, *, axis=0, index=None, columns=None, level=None, inplace=False, errors='raise') [source] #. This is much easier in pandas now with drop_duplicates and the keep parameter. Webdrop duplicates pandas dataframe. Replace values of a DataFrame with the value of another DataFrame in Pandas, Filter Pandas dataframe in Python using 'in' and 'not in', Pandas AI: The Generative AI Python Library, Python for Kids - Fun Tutorial to Learn Python Programming. - False : Drop all duplicates. What does soaking-out run capacitor mean? This work is licensed under a Creative Commons Attribution-NonCommercial- ShareAlike 4.0 International License. But as you can see there are duplicates within the name e.g. 2. inplace. The following example shows how to use this syntax in practice. $\endgroup$ EDIT: From pandas 0.18 up the second solution would be . Pandas duplicated() method helps in Is this possible? It's looking like drop_duplicates() only compares strings up to non-printing characters, then everything else gets ignored in the comparisons. Remove rows or columns by specifying label names and corresponding axis, or by specifying directly index or column names. The keep parameter controls which duplicate values are removed. WebReturn DataFrame with duplicate rows removed, optionally only considering certain columns. Whether to drop duplicates in place or to return a copy. How to Filter a Pandas DataFrame on Multiple Conditions For example, suppose we have the following pandas DataFrame: Notice that the points and points2 columns contain identical values. Pandas - Removing Duplicates - W3Schools drop duplicates The following tutorials explain how to perform other common tasks in pandas: How to Convert Datetime to Date in Pandas Python3. import pandas as pd. Duplicated rows when merging dataframes in Python Get started with our course today. 0. duplicate rows. The value or values in a set of duplicates to mark as missing. Title summary 0 TITLE A summaryA 1 TITLE A summaryB 2 7 B 29 12, How to Flatten MultiIndex in Pandas (With Examples), How to Perform Systematic Sampling in Excel (Step-by-Step). The drop_duplicates () method removes duplicate rows. I'm finding duplicates based on the x,y,z coordinates as these should be unique locations so I use df.drop_duplicates (subset= ['x', 'y', 'z'], inplace=True) to remove any duplicates from the data frame. How to Drop Duplicate Rows in a Pandas DataFrame, How to Add Email Address to List of Names in Excel, How to Add Parentheses Around Text in Excel (With Examples), How to Calculate Average with Rounding in Excel. WebI would like to remove the duplicated rows based on Date, Name and Hours but only where hours = 24. Click below to sign up and get $200 of credit to try our products over 60 days! The index 0 is deleted and the last duplicate row 1 is kept in the output. Thanks to Derek O. I reached a modified version of his answer without the merge statement, Which produces the expected result of the question. 600), Moderation strike: Results of negotiations, Our Design Vision for Stack Overflow and the Stack Exchange network, Temporary policy: Generative AI (e.g., ChatGPT) is banned, Call for volunteer reviewers for an updated search experience: OverflowAI Search, Discussions experiment launching on NLP Collective, Deduplicate pandas dataset by index value without using `networkx`, pandas drop function on duplicates is deleting invalid rows. Pandas drop duplicates Both the duplicate rows 0 and 1 are dropped from the result DataFrame. Drop Duplicates If you want to check 2 columns with try and except statements, this one can help out. if "column_2" in df.columns: Pandas drop duplicates with groupby and according to various conditions. This is more intuitive when dropping duplicates based on a subset of columns. Its syntax is: Lets look into some examples of dropping duplicate rows from a DataFrame object. En esta entrada se ha visto cmo utilizar los mtodos duplicated () y drop_duplicates () para eliminar los registros duplicados en pandas. Drop duplicates in pandas Dataframe. To learn more, see our tips on writing great answers. Examples might be simplified to improve reading and learning. I would like to drop all rows which are duplicates across a subset of columns. The main issue now is how do you determine which row to drop.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Statology is a site that makes learning statistics easy by explaining topics in simple and straightforward ways. Drop duplicates in pandas Dataframe. Add DataFrame.drop_duplicates for get last rows per type and date after concat. TV show from 70s or 80s where jets join together to make giant robot, Possible error in Stanley's combinatorics volume 1, Quantifier complexity of the definition of continuity of functions. pandas drop_duplicates Two leg journey (BOS - LHR - DXB) is cheaper than the first leg only (BOS - LHR)?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. You can use the following basic syntax to drop duplicates from a pandas DataFrame but keep the row with the latest timestamp: This particular example drops rows with duplicate values in the item column, but keeps the row with the latest timestamp in the time column. Because of this, the values that were different in the Amount column were ignored. Replacing specific column values after removing duplicates in a pandas dataframe. Lets take a look at what this would look like: In the code block above, we applied the .sort_values() method with its default ascending=True argument. $10 ENROLL. Syntax. The easiest way to drop duplicate rows in a pandas DataFrame is by using the drop_duplicates() function, which uses the following syntax: df.drop_duplicates(subset=None, keep=first, inplace=False). Not the answer you're looking for? In the following section, youll learn how to drop duplicates that are identified across a subset of specific columns. Find centralized, trusted content and collaborate around the technologies you use most. I have also tried this solution and this one, but still am stuck. dropping duplicates randomly Making statements based on opinion; back them up with references or personal experience. How to Filter a Pandas DataFrame on Multiple Conditions, How to Insert a Column Into a Pandas DataFrame, How to Add Email Address to List of Names in Excel, How to Add Parentheses Around Text in Excel (With Examples), How to Calculate Average with Rounding in Excel. Just want to add to Ben's answer on drop_duplicates: keep : {first, last, False}, default first. 2. python panda groupby and eliminate duplicates. Do any two connected spaces have a continuous surjection between them? How to get rid of stubborn grass from interlocking pavement. Generate a Series with duplicated entries. I have looked at this post but it does not seem to have a solid solution to the problem. If you want result to be stored in another dataset: Above examples will remove all duplicates and keep one, similar to DISTINCT * in SQL. WebGenerate a Series with duplicated entries. This one is nice because people typically also want to drop if there are missing values but NaN == NaN evaluates to False. This answered my original questions and also helped me answer the one I added later i.e. If you need to assign columns to new_df later, make sure to call .copy() so that you don't get SettingWithCopyWarning later on. What Does St. Francis de Sales Mean by "Sounding Periods" in Sermons? Drop duplicates in pandas time series dataframe. 1 A 12 8 drop duplicates 9. Thanks for your efforts though mad_ Oct 10, 2018 at 14:44
Spanish Village Homes For Sale,
River Bend Country Club Great Falls, Va,
Home Cooked Meals For Cancer Patients,
Articles D